|
الدرس الرابع
الوصلات التشعبية – الربط –
Links
أو الوصلات التشعبية هي روح
الانترنت . واٍذا كانت الانترنت هي شبكة العنكبوت فاٍن هذه الوصلات هي التي
تشكل هذه الشبكة وتؤلف حلقات الوصل بين الملايين من مواقعها . تنقر على وصلة
ما لتنتقل الى صفحة أخرى في نفس الموقع , ثم تنقر على وصلة أخرى لتنقلك الى
أحد المواقع في الجانب الآخر من العالم . وهناك وصلة تحمل لك ملفاً وأخرى
تجعلك تستمع الى مقطع موسيقي وثالثة تعرض
لك صورة وهكذا .........www.tartoos.com
هناك
عدة
خيارات للوصلات التشعبية , فمنها وصلة لموقع آخر ومنها لصفحة أخرى داخل نفس
الموقع ومنها أن تكون لمكان آخر في نفس الصفحة ( أي أعلى وأسفل الصفحة ) , أو
أن تكون وصلة لموقع بريدي
Email .
Anchor
:
للربط بين ملفين نستخدم المؤثر
< A > …..< /A
>
وهو اختصار ل
Anchor
( مرساة ) وهو لا يعمل لوحده بل يحتاج الى البارامترات :
-1
HREF
:
وبواسطتها نحدد
الموقع الذي نريد الدلالة عليه , ويجب أن يكون عنوان الموقع كاملاً . وهنا
لدينا عدة حالات :
-
ادراج وصلة تشعبية تشير الى موقع خارجي . مثلاً لنكتب صيغة وصلة تشير الى
موقع شركة مايكروسوفت:
< A HREF = "
http://www.microsof.com " > < /A >
لكن بقي تحديد
الكلمة أو العبارة التي سيتم النقر عليها لتشغيل الوصلة , وهذه يجب أن توضع
بين :
< A > …..< /A >
ولتكن العبارة هي
Go to Microsoft
وتصبح الشيفرة
معها بالشكل التالي :www.tartoos.com
< A HREF = "
http://www.microsoft.com" >GO To Microsoft < /A >
وتظهر الوصلة كما
يلي :
GO
TO Microsoft
ويتحول المؤشر الى يد عند وضعه فوقها .
وكذلك نستطيع ادراج
( زر ) أو ( صورة ) , وذلك باٍدراج مؤثر الصورة داخل مؤثر
< A >
</A>
>
"اسم الصورة"
=
SRC
=IMG
<
>
http://www.microsoft.com
A HREF=
<
اٍذاً أي شيء يوضع بين
<A>…..</A>
سيكون الوسيلة أو العنوان الذي ينقلنا الى الموقع المشار اليه في الوصلة
التشعبية سواء كان هذا الشيء صورة أو نص أو كلاهما معاً .
-
عنداٍدراج صورة كوصلة تشعبية يظهر حولها اطار سمكه
2
بيكسل وهذه هي الحالة الافتراضية , ولإزالته نعطي البارامتر
BORDER = 0
ضمن صيغة الصورة .
BORDER=”0”></A> " اسم الصورة" =
IMG SRC <
> < A HREF =
"http://www.microsoft.com
أو تكبيره باٍعطاء السمك
المطلوب .
-
أما الحالة الثانية ففيها تشير الوصلة التشعبية الى ملف موجود
في نفس الموقع ( أي ملف محلي ) سواء كان ملف
HTML أو
صورة أو غير ذلك , وفي هذه الحالة يكتب اسم الملف المطلوب الوصول اليه مع
البارامتر HREF
,
" اسم الملف " =
HREF
يمكن تحديد المسار نسبياً أو
بشكل مطلق :
Relative Path
مسار نسبي
bsolute Path
مسار مطلق
اٍن كل موقع لديه مجلد رئيسي نسميه
home directory
لذلك فالمسار المطلق يبدأ دائماً من الأعلى أي من ال
Root
... الى دليل الملف ....ثم اسم الملف .
أي نكتب المسار الكامل للملف بدءاً من ال
Root
والذي رمزه
/
.
أما المسار النسبي ( أي نسبة
لمكان وجودي أنا ) أي اذا كنت في دليل ضمن الدليل الجزر أبدأ منه وليس من
الدليل الجزر .
اٍن المسار المطلق لا يعمل اٍلاّ مع
Web Server
لذلك أغلب مساراتنا نسبية .
-الحالة الثالثة :
وفيها تشير الوصلة التشعبية الى مكان آخر داخل نفس الصفحة ,
الى أولها أو الى آخرها مثلاُ أو الى أي مكان نريده .
المبدأ : هو أن تقوم باٍدراج وصلة تشعبية داخل هذه الصفحة
تقوم بنقل الزائر من مكان وجود هذه الوصلة الى الفقرة الثالثة مثلاً من هذه
الصفحة والتي تبدأ بالكلمة
(
How ) مثلاً :
< A > How < /A
>
هذه الشيفرة ستنقلني الى الفقرة التي تبدأ بالكلمة
How
بعد تعريفها . ثم نعرّف الكلمة
How بأي اسم
نريده وليكن How 11
.
لذلك نستخدم البارامتر
NAME
كمايلي : < A Name = " How 11
">How </A >
لقد أصبحت هذه الفقر ( الفقرة التي تبدأ بالكلمة
How
) جاهزة لكي نقوم باٍدراج وصلات تشعبية اليها من أي مكان في هذا الملف , بل
ومن أي ملف آخر أو موقع آخر .
وأخيراً يتم ادراج الوصلة
التشعبية لهذه الفقرة لذلك يلزمنا معرفة اسم الملف الذي توجد فيه هذه الفقرة
. وتكون شيفرة الوصول الى هذه الفقرة هي :www.tartoos.com
< /A>
3rd paragraph
>
" How 11
# " اسم الملف "=< A HREF
اذاً بالنقر على الكلمة
3rd paragraph
نحصل على الفقرة التي تبدأ بالكلمة
How
والمعرفة بالكلمة
How 11
. ( لاحظ وضع اشارة
#
قبل اسم الفقرة ) .
-
وفي هذه الحالة نقوم باٍدراج وصلة تشعبية لعنوان بريد الكتروني , يؤدي النقر
عليها الى اطلاق برنامج البريد الالكتروني للزائر بشكل تلقائي .
لذلك يجب كتابة كلمة
MAIL To بعد
البارامتر HREF
لكي تدل على أنّ العنوان الذي يلي هو عنوان
E mail وليس
آخر :
< A HREF="MAIL To :
H-lahoud@yahoo.com">E mail me</A>
اذاً بالنقر على كلمتيme
E mail
أحصل على العنوان البريدي السابق .
·
لإجراء وصلة تشعبية لمزود
FTP للعنوان
التالي الذي يحوي على الكثير من البرامج المجانية أو المشتركة :
ftp://ftp.simtel.net/pub/simtelnet/win95/
لذلك نكتب الشيفرة التالية :
< A
HREF="ftp://ftp.simtel.net/pub/simtelnet/win95/">
·
أما لإجراء وصلة تشعبية
اٍخبارية
يجب أن تستخدم الكلمة المفتاحية
News .
فلوضع وصلة شعبية لمجموعة النقاش
alt.html
الخاصة بمناقشة لغة
HTML
نكتب الشيفرة التالية :
<
A HREF="news:alt.html">Alt.html</A>
www.tartoos.com
|